KOKODA



Kokoda image

Kokoda is a delicious traditional salad from Fiji prepared with raw fish marinated in lime, as well as coconut cream and peppers.

Time 10m

Number Of Ingredients 10

6 mahi mahi filets (, deboned and without skin (previously frozen))
1 cup coconut cream
5 limes
3 tomatoes (, diced)
1 green hot pepper (, sliced)
2 red onions (, diced)
1 green bell pepper (, diced)
1 red bell pepper (, diced)
Salt
Pepper

Steps:

  • Cut the fish into small cubes.
  • In a glass container (not metal to avoid oxidation), mix the fish, lemon juice and mix well so that the fish absorbs all the juices.
  • Cover and place in the refrigerator for about 8 hours.
  • Drain the marinated fish, and add all the vegetables and coconut cream. Add salt and pepper.

KOKODA (FIJIAN SPICY FISH)



Kokoda (Fijian Spicy Fish) image

This is another of my Fijian friend Veri's traditional fare from Fiji - a group of islands in the south-west pacific, north-east of Australia. This fish dish is a Fijian favorite and utilizes common ingredients of the islands. It is the Fiji version of ceviche. Serve it with a fresh fruit salad.

Time 30m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

4 large white fish fillets, such as mahi-mahi
3 large limes, juiced
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up coconut cream
1 large onion, minced
1 small green chili pepper, such as serrano, seeds and stem removed, minced
2 medium tomatoes, diced
1 bell pepper, seeds and stem removed, diced

Steps:

  • Cut the fish into bite-size pieces. In a non-reactive bowl, combine the fish, lime juice, and salt. Marinate overnight in the refrigerator.
  • Remove from the refrigerator, add the coconut cream, chopped onion, and chile just before serving. Sprinkle the tomatoes and bell pepper over the top. Serve on a bed of lettuce in coconut bilos (half coconut shells).
  • Heat Scale: Mild.

FIJIAN - KOKODA



Fijian - Kokoda image

This recipe was taken from a South Pacific web site for the ZWT-7 tour of the South Pacific. This is a traditional Fijian fish dish that is prepared with mahi-mahi, a white flesh fish. It is a very simple dish to prepare, you will need to allow ample time for marinating. Please note that the cooking time is marinating time (6 - 10 hours).

Time 6h15m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

4 white fish fillets, Mahi-mahi, Cod, Halibut
3 limes, large, juice of
1/2 teaspoon salt
240 ml coconut cream
1 onion, sweet, finely chopped
1 green chili, deseeded and finely chopped
8 lettuce leaves (to garnish platter)
2 tomatoes, ripe, finely chopped (garnish fish)

Steps:

  • Cut the fish into bite-size pieces and place in a glass or plastic bowl.
  • Do not use a metal bowl as it will react with the lime juice.
  • Add the lime juice and salt, mix well, cover and leave to marinate in refrigerator for 6-10 hours.
  • Before serving add the coconut cream, onion and the chilli.
  • Mix well.
  • Put the lettuce leaves down on your platter and add the fish, garnishing with the chopped tomatoes.
